Sturgis Library, in partnership with the Vonnegut family, Barnstable Historical Society, Tales of Cape Cod, the Barnstable Comedy Club, Cape Cod Art Association, Barnstable Fire Department and Village businesses and organizations will host a weekend-long celebration of the life and writings of Kurt Vonnegut.
Vonnegut, who lived on Scudders Lane in Barnstable Village, is well known for his numerous novels and essays, including the powerful Slaughterhouse-Five.
He was a Sturgis Library Trustee, an active member of the Barnstable Comedy Club and wrote some of his most successful novels in Barnstable Village.
The Vonnegut Celebration will be held on October 10, 11, and 12 — Columbus Day weekend — of 2014.
